Gavin Hansen Peterson, forever 12 years old, passed away on July 9, 2024.
Gavin was born on January 5, 2012 to Melanie Peterson and Shane Peterson in Ogden, Utah.
He was such a happy boy with a contagious smile who loved his family. Gavin was intelligent, funny and kind with a curious nature who enjoyed science and learning about the solar system. His favorite color was blue, and he liked Pokémon, and the Nintendo Switch.
He is survived by his mom and dad, brothers Tyler and Coleson, and sister Mayloni.
Gavin was a bright spark and was destined to be a huge personality, even though his time on earth was cut tragically short. Although we will miss him, he will forever remain in our hearts.
The family would like to express their heartfelt thanks to the first responders, and the doctors and nurses at McKay Dee Hospital who did all they could to save Gavin.
